Can u help me pls? Thanks
Answer:
D ; y = (4/3)x + 2
Step-by-step explanation:
The general form of the equation of a straight line is;
y = mx + b
where m is the slope and b is the y-intercept
Now, let us represent the given equation in this general form
We have this as;
4y= -3x + 12
divide through by 4
y = -3/4x + 3
Now, the slope of this equation is -3/4
Mathematically, when two lines are perpendicular, the product of their slopes is -1
let us have the slope of the second equation as m2
-3/4 * m2 = -1
-3m2 = 4 * -1
m2 = -4/-3
m2 = 4/3
so, the equation that is perpendicular will have its slope as 4/3
Looking through the options given as we have the equations in the general form, the equation D is the correct answer
D ; y = (4/3)x + 2
Cindy Lou deposited $85 in the bank earning 4.5% interest annually. About how many years will it take her to earn $11.48 in interest?
Answer:
3.00 years
Step-by-step explanation:
Cindy Lou deposited $85 in the bank earning 4.5% interest annually. About how many years will it take her to earn $11.48 in interest?
Your answer
Given data
Principal= $85
Rate= 4.5%
Intterest= $11.48
The simple interest formula is
SI= PRT/100
11.48= 85*4.5*T/100
cross multiply
11.48*100= 85*4.5*T
1148=382.5T
divide both sides by 382.5
T= 1148/382.5
T= 3.00 years
Hence the time is 3 years

Find the rule. Solve for n. Х Y 4 3 6 5 7 6 10 n Rule:
Answer:
n = 9
Step-by-step explanation:
Here we have the table:
X Y
4 3
6 5
7 6
10 n
First, we want to find the rule.
in the first pair we have:
x = 4
y = 3
We can see that the y-value is one smaller than the x-value
y = 3 = 4 - 1 = x - 1
For the second pair we have:
x = 6, y = 5
We again can see that the y-value is one smaller than the x-value
y = 5 = 6 - 1 = x - 1
For the third pair we have:
x = 7, y = 6
Again, can see that the y-value is one smaller than the x-value.
y = 6 = 7 - 1 = x - 1
We can conclude that the rule is:
y = x - 1
For the last pair, we have:
x = 10, y = n
Then:
n = 10 - 1 = 9
n = 9
Then the table is:
X Y
4 3
6 5
7 6
10 9

A batch of 24 cupcakes requires 9 ounces of flower. Julio made 132 cupcakes for the bake sale. How many pounds and ounces of flower did he use?
Answer:
49.5 ounces the flower
3 pounds, 1.5 ounces
Step-by-step explanation:
Given that :
24 cupcakes 9 ounces of flower
Number of ounces of flower required for 132 cupcakes will be x
Using cross multiplication method :
24 cupcakes = 9 ounces
132 cupcakes = x ounces
Cross multiply :
24 * x = 132 * 9
24x = 1188
divide both sides by 24 to isolate x
x = 49.5
Hence, 49.5 ounces the flower is required for 132 cupcakes
To express in pounds :
1 pound = 16 ounces
49.5 ounces = 3 pounds 1.5 ounces
